What affects the cost of resin bond surfacing?
The final price you'll pay for a resin bond surfacing installation depends on:
- Size of the area
- Condition of the existing base
- Type and colour of aggregate
- Site access and preparation work

What is resin bonded surfacing?
Resin bonded surfacing is a decorative driveway and paving finish where natural aggregate stones are scattered onto a layer of resin. The stones bond to the surface, creating a textured, sealed surface finish to keep water out.
It’s commonly installed over:
- Concrete
- Tarmac
- Asphalt
Are resin bonded driveways any good?
Resin bonded driveways can be a good option if you’re looking for:
- Faster installation than block paving
- A surface that works well for light traffic
- A visually striking finish
However, performance depends heavily on the quality of the installation.
What are the disadvantages of resin bonded driveways?
While popular, resin bonded driveways do have some drawbacks:
- Doesn’t let water drain through, so drainage must be managed
- Can become slippery when wet or icy
- Loose stones may appear over time
- Requires a solid base to avoid cracking
If pooling water and drainage is a problem with your current driveway, a resin bound driveway may be a better option.
What’s the difference between resin bond and resin bound surfacing?
The main difference between resin bond and resin bound surfacing boils down to how the stones are fixed and how water drains:
- Resin bond surfacing – Stones are scattered onto a layer of resin. This creates a decorative, textured finish. But it’s a sealed surface, so water runs off rather than draining through
- Resin bound surfacing – Stones are mixed into the resin before being laid. This creates a smooth, solid surface that allows water to drain through, making it compliant with sustainable drainage systems
In short, resin bond surfacing is usually quicker and cheaper. Meanwhile, resin bound surfacing offers better drainage and a smoother finish.

How long does resin bonded surfacing last?
A professionally installed resin bonded surface typically lasts 10–15 years. Its lifespan depends on:
- Quality of installation
- Base condition
- Traffic levels
- Ongoing maintenance
Regular cleaning and prompt repairs can help extend its lifespan.
